Home > Not Working > Div Height Ie Not Working

Div Height Ie Not Working


REALLY? As an example, look at the following code: #element{ background: #95CFEF; border: solid 1px #36F; width: 300px; height: 2px; margin: 30px 0; } And the output is just as expected: A JanB Permalink to comment# May 2, 2008 "Do remember that regular non-alpha transparent PNG files work fine without any fix in IE 6, and are often better than their GIF sisters." Thangaman Reply With Quote 11-12-2009,11:37 AM #4 jscheuer1 View Profile View Forum Posts Private Message View Blog Entries Global Moderator Join Date Mar 2005 Location SE PA USA Posts 29,946 Thanks this contact form

I wouldn't even be TRYING to make that work, and instead would pitch it all out as it would be faster to rewrite it from scratch using modern techniques than to Join them; it only takes a minute: Sign up Height 100% not working in IE up vote 0 down vote favorite I know there are many questions about this and I Satellite Link Budgeting, and Environment Stress Screening. So in a good 5 years time we'll be on to only IE7… then 10 years and it'll be IE8.

Internet Explorer Height 100%

Email Address CSS-Tricks* is created, written by, and maintained by Chris Coyier and a team of swell people. PaulOB 2011-06-21 14:01:37 UTC #12 The universal selector is required to have a space around it be valid otherwise instead of representing something like: div p{color:red} you end up with a Thank you! Setting a Minimum Width and Height Setting an minimum height to an element is absolutely imperative when trying to convert a beautiful design into a pixel perfect design.

Here are that major bugs in IE that'll get you every time: The Box Model This is perhaps the most common and frustrating bug of all in IE 6 and below. David Permalink to comment# April 23, 2008 oops. Reply ↓ mike foskett Permalink to comment# July 21, 2011 I hate to be obvious but: div { min-height: 500px; _height: 500px; } Easier to read and works does it not? Css Height Ie Only more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ed

Satellite Link Budgeting, and Environment Stress Screening. Let us know if one of the previously mentioned CSS solutions work, as it sounds like a better way to fix the problem. I don't want to do research (First year tenure-track faculty) How do I deal with my current employer not respecting my decision to leave? http://stackoverflow.com/questions/18194075/height-100-not-working-in-ie Satellite link budgeting, and certification exams." /> TutorialsWeb.com - SMT Assembly, and Reliability. </p><p>It is built on WordPress, hosted by Media Temple, and the assets are served by MaxCDN. Ie11 Min-height html,body, \\ this has to go to every element you want to have a height 100% { height:100%; } I also have something nice window.onload=function(){ if(navigator.appName == "Microsoft Internet Explorer"){ \\ Nothing for Opera or Safari though, so I don't really suggest using it for anything other than testing. I still get comments <b>from people</b> who roundly reject any technique that doesn't work in IE 6. </p><h2 id="2">Ie Height 100 Not Working</h2><p>everything renders as it should. <a href="https://code.tutsplus.com/tutorials/9-most-common-ie-bugs-and-how-to-fix-them--net-7764">https://code.tutsplus.com/tutorials/9-most-common-ie-bugs-and-how-to-fix-them--net-7764</a> Criticisms? Internet Explorer Height 100% Thanks in advance… programworld Permalink to comment# December 11, 2008 display:inline only causes IE6 to not double the margins, the elements are still rendered as blocks - it’s a bug to Height Percentage Not Working In Ie Reply ↓ Les Permalink to comment# June 10, 2011 Does this apply to % values as well? </p><p>But I prefer pure CSS solutions. <a href="http://sevevb.com/not-working/div-height-not-working-in-ie.html">http://sevevb.com/not-working/div-height-not-working-in-ie.html</a> In limited tests here, this works for IE, but not for Opera. more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ed In a bizarre twist of luck, IE 6 treats the regular height property like modern browsers treat min-height, so you can use a "hack" to fix it. Ie11 Height 100 </p><p>Unfortunately, IE completely ignores the min-height property instead taking the height declared as the minimum height. Also I think the real thing that will kill off IE6 is the operating system. In Opera one must iterate over all elements involved that have 100% height and set each of them to their respective offsetHeight + 'px'. <a href="http://sevevb.com/not-working/div-height-not-working-in-ie7.html">navigate here</a> In addition to fixing this bug, it also fixes the double margin bug mentioned below. </p><p>To be honest some of the ugly non valid hacks such as the underscore hack for IE6 are better than all the above because they don't interfere with specificity or the Ie11 Height Issue Yet by adding hacks into the main stylesheet means everyone gets the bloated stylesheet and everyone is penalised. JavaScript Feb 18 '11 at 22:20 1 @Mr.JavaScript yes, but with a grain of salt: then you need to think about the window resizing, or collapsible items toggling or... "quick <h2 id="9">The min-height/max-height attributes apply to floating and absolutely positioned block and inline-block elements, as well as some intrinsic controls. </h2></p><ol> <li>The Fix I am sure the quandary with the box model needs neither explanation nor demonstration so I'll just give you the fix. </li><li>Then it works in IE. </li><li>Opera also shows it like IE, Chrome shows it like Firefox. </li><li>Diagonalizability of matrix A more hot questions question feed default about us tour help blog chat data legal privacy policy work here advertising info mobile contact us feedback Technology Life / </li><li>percentage depends on "containing block", instead of viewport. </li><li>more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ed </li><li>But there is no error, c&p error, sorry. </li><li>Our previous code now changes to: #element{ background: #95CFEF; width: 300px; height: 100px; float: left; margin: 30px 0 0 30px; border: solid 1px #36F; display: inline; } 4. </li><li>According to some tests, it seems IE8 gets slowed down by IE6 conditionals. </li><li>You'd also need to ensure that the JavaScript function is capable of correctly returning the window dimensions across all major browsers. </li></ol><p>We web designers must to push people to stop using that horrible browser and push people to update. Code ladder, Robbers Staying on track when learning theory vs learning to play My boss asks me to stop writing small functions and do everything in the same loop How many Thank you! Div Height 100 Percentage Not Working In Ie Let's get started! </p><p>I still need to test some of these great features and even then this may depend upon the doc type again. Is it because this post is all about coding without hacks for IE? Error: Stray end tag div. <a href="http://sevevb.com/not-working/div-height-100-not-working-css.html">his comment is here</a> great site w/ lots of useful tips. </p><p>That is not what I want div#container { position;absolute margin:0 auto; width: 1200px; height:auto !important; height:100%; min-height:100%; } How can I get it working with CSS on all browser PicnicTutorials 2011-06-21 15:19:19 UTC #17 On th subject. Double Margin on Floated Elements This bug is probably among the first ones a web developer starting out will run into and is specific to Internet Explorer 6 and below. PNG not PHP Mike Finch Permalink to comment# April 23, 2008 I thought Tom Boutell developed the png format http://www.libpng.org/pub/png/pnghist.html BeyondRandom Permalink to comment# April 23, 2008 I personally don't care </p><p>load your asp.net webpage in a browser... I call it a "hack", because I don't really consider it a hack since it validates just fine. share|improve this answer edited Sep 29 '14 at 10:21 Tasos K. 5,28651842 answered May 29 '13 at 11:53 snumpy 1,41421330 ealtinel.com/height not:) –aldimeola1122 May 29 '13 at 12:07 Yes, output for one scenario you have achieved. </p><p>Kindly suggest me if you come with possible solution to opt for dynamic content. charan Permalink to comment# December 8, 2008 Hi, I am new in case of CSS stuff. They do not apply to non-replaced inline elements, such as table columns and row/column groups. (A "replaced" element has intrinsic dimensions, such as an img or textArea.) This property is enabled HTML File : <me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1"> <html style="height:100%;"> <head> <meta charset="utf-8" /> <link rel="stylesheet" href="style.css" type="text/css" /> </head> <body> <div id="menu_neu"> <ul id="topNav"> <li class="current"><a href="#section-1">SECTION 1</b></a> </li> <li><a href="#section-2">SECTION 2 </p><p>The following is a simplified version of my style sheet. #container { height: auto; width: 100%; } #container #mainContentsWrapper { float: left; height: 100%; width: 70%; margin: 0; padding: 0; } IE though decides to make it a lot more complicated. It is made possible through sponsorships from products and services we like. *May or may not contain any actual "CSS" or "Tricks". Is there a way to block an elected President from entering office? </p><p>Email Address CSS-Tricks* is created, written by, and maintained by Chris Coyier and a team of swell people. Reply ↓ Norm Permalink to comment# August 3, 2011 Underscore hacks will make your css invalid, and using ie expression can impact performance so that's why the first snippet is so Instead of relying on JavaScripts or the IE-only expression-property to do the calculations, you'd just say "No, IE6/5.5 users, I won't let my work get harder than it already is because The above reasons clearly tell us that we should move on to bigger and better thyings like firefox. </p><p>While I generally refuse to pander to IE 6's limitations, I still feel it is important to make things look right in it whenever possible. IE 6 can actually get it right if you are in standards-compliant mode, which is rare these days as just using an HTML 4.0 transitional doctype will trigger quirks mode and If the height of the containing block is not explicitly set, then the element has no maximum height and the max-height property is interpreted as 0%. </p> </div> </div> </div> </section> <footer class="container margin-top-30"> <div class="row"> <div class="col-lg-12"> <p class="templatemo-copyright-container text-uppercase small templatemo-brown"> <span class="templatemo-copyright-text">© Copyright 2017 sevevb.com. All rights reserved.</span> <!-- <span class="templatemo-copyright-design">Design: <a href="http://www.templatemo.com" class="templatemo-gold">templatemo</a></span> --> </p> </div> </div> </footer> <script src="http://sevevb.com/js/jquery-1.11.1.min.js"></script> <script src="http://sevevb.com/js/jquery.jcarousel.min.js"></script> <script src="http://sevevb.com/js/templatemo_script.js"></script> </body> </html>